1. Product Overview
The Keter Darwin 4x6 Resin Outdoor Storage Shed Kit offers a durable and aesthetically pleasing storage solution. Constructed with Evotech composite technology, this shed provides the look and feel of real wood without the need for extensive maintenance. It is designed for easy assembly and long-lasting performance in various outdoor conditions.
Key Features:
- Metal-reinforced for enhanced strength and durability.
- Easy and fast assembly with tongue and groove construction, requiring no special tools.
- Completely maintenance-free; will not rust, peel, or rot.
- Strong and durable Evotech material.
- Eco-friendly: Evotech material is long-lasting, fully recyclable, and provides a wood-like appearance without using real wood.
- Features 16mm double-wall panels for greater strength and rigidity.
2. Safety Guidelines
Please read and understand all safety instructions before assembling and using your Keter Darwin shed. Failure to follow these guidelines may result in injury or damage to the product.
- Site Preparation: Ensure the assembly area is level and clear of debris. A solid, level foundation is crucial for the shed's stability and longevity.
- Anchoring: The shed is lightweight once assembled. It is essential to anchor the shed securely to its chosen foundation to prevent wind damage. Consult local building codes for anchoring requirements.
- Ventilation: Ensure proper ventilation to prevent moisture buildup inside the shed.
- Weight Distribution: Distribute stored items evenly to maintain the shed's balance and prevent tipping. Do not overload shelves or walls.
- Secure Installation: Use appropriate locks to secure the shed's contents.
- Weather Conditions: Consider local weather conditions during assembly and use. Avoid assembly during strong winds or extreme temperatures.
- Children and Pets: Keep children and pets away from the assembly area. Do not allow children to play inside or around the shed unsupervised.
- Tools: Although no special tools are required, use appropriate safety gear (e.g., gloves, eye protection) when handling components and tools.

4. Setup and Assembly
The Keter Darwin shed features tongue and groove construction for straightforward assembly. We recommend two people for assembly to ensure stability and ease of handling larger components.
Before You Begin:
- Tools Required: Phillips head screwdriver, utility knife, measuring tape, level, safety gloves, safety glasses.
- Site Preparation: Choose a flat, level surface for your shed. A concrete slab, paved area, or treated timber foundation is recommended. Ensure adequate drainage around the site.
- Weather Conditions: For optimal assembly, choose a day with mild temperatures (below 90°F / 32°C) to prevent potential warping of plastic panels, which can make joining difficult.
Step-by-Step Assembly Overview:
- Base Assembly: Lay out the floor panels on your prepared foundation and secure them according to the instructions.
- Wall Assembly: Begin attaching the wall panels using the tongue and groove system. Ensure each panel is fully seated and aligned before securing with fasteners.
- Roof Assembly: Install the roof support beams and then the roof panels. Pay close attention to the fit of screws in pre-drilled holes. If holes appear too large, ensure screws are adequately gripping or consider using slightly larger screws if necessary, while maintaining structural integrity.
- Door Installation: Attach the door panels. Note that the included latch mechanism is typically designed for a left-swing door as pictured. If a right-swing is desired, modifications may be required or an alternative latch system considered.
- Window Installation: Secure the window panel into its designated opening.
- Final Checks: Verify all connections are secure, and the shed is level and plumb. Anchor the shed to the foundation as per safety guidelines.

5. Operating Instructions
Opening and Closing Doors:
The shed features French doors for easy access. To open, simply turn the handle and pull the doors outwards. To close, push the doors firmly until they latch. Ensure both doors are properly aligned for a secure closure.

Figure 5.1: Close-up of the shed's door handle mechanism.
Securing the Shed:
For added security, the shed is designed to accommodate a padlock (not included). Loop the padlock through the designated holes on the door handles to secure your stored items.

6. Maintenance
The Keter Darwin shed is designed to be virtually maintenance-free thanks to its durable Evotech resin construction. It will not rust, peel, or rot, and is UV-protected and weather-resistant.
Cleaning:
- To clean the shed, simply use a mild soap solution and water.
- Avoid using abrasive cleaners, solvents, or stiff brushes, as these can damage the resin surface.
- Rinse thoroughly with clean water after cleaning.
Seasonal Checks:
- Periodically check that the shed remains securely anchored to its foundation, especially after strong winds.
- Ensure doors open and close smoothly and that the latch mechanism is functioning correctly.

7. Troubleshooting Guide
This section addresses common issues that may arise during or after assembly.
Common Issues and Solutions:
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Panels difficult to join or warp slightly | Extreme heat during assembly. | Assemble on a cooler day or during cooler parts of the day. Allow panels to cool if they have been in direct sunlight. |
| Shed feels unstable or moves in wind | Not properly anchored to the foundation. | Ensure the shed is securely bolted to a concrete slab or other solid foundation. Consider additional ground anchors for extra protection in windy areas. |
| Doors do not align or latch properly | Improper assembly or uneven foundation. | Verify the foundation is perfectly level. Recheck door panel installation and alignment during assembly. Adjust hinges if possible. |
| Roof screws do not grip in pre-drilled holes | Holes may be slightly oversized for the provided screws. | Carefully check screw fit. If necessary, use slightly thicker screws that still fit the component without causing damage, ensuring a secure connection. |
8. Product Specifications
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Brand | Keter |
| Model Number | 259008 |
| Color | Brown |
| Material | Resin (Evotech Composite) |
| Product Dimensions (D x W x H) | 72.6"D x 49.5"W x 80.7"H |
| Item Weight | 128 Pounds |
| Door Width | 119 Centimeters |
| Door Height | 79 Inches |
| Chamber Depth | 122 Centimeters |
| Style Name | Transitional |
| Door Style | French Doors |
| Water Resistance Level | Water Resistant |
| Required Assembly | Yes |
| Base Material | Resin |
| Top Material Type | Plastic |
| Frame Material | Resin |
| UPC | 731161054600 |
